1,452 New Cases, 33 Deaths Reported in 24 Hours in Pakistan


The number of confirmed COVID-19 cases in Pakistan rose to 35,788 on Thursday after new infections were confirmed in the country.

The province-wise break up of the total number of cases as of 9:30am, May 14, is as follows:

Total confirmed cases: 35,788

  • Sindh: 13,341
  • Punjab: 13,561
  • Khyber Pakhtunkhwa: 5,252
  • Balochistan: 2,239
  • Islamabad Capital Territory: 822
  • Gilgit-Baltistan: 482
  • AJK: 91

Deaths: 770

  • Khyber Pakhtunkhwa: 275
  • Sindh: 234
  • Balochistan: 27
  • Gilgit-Baltistan: 4
  • Punjab: 223
  • Islamabad Capital Territory: 6
  • AJK: 1

Officials have recorded more than 4.31 million cases and more than 290,000 deaths since the virus emerged in China in December.

Islamabad, Pakistan — New cases reported in Islamabad, Balochistan and AJK

Confirmed cases in the country jumped to 35,788 after new cases were reported in Islamabad, Balochistan and Azad Jammu and Kashmir.

According to the national dashboard, 81 new cases were detected in Balochistan, 63 in Islamabad and three new cases were reported in Azad Jammu and Kashmir.

Confirmed cases in Sindh now stand at 13,341, in Punjab 13,561, in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a 5,252, in Balochistan 2,239, in Islamabad 822, in Gilgit Baltistan 482, and 91 in Azad Jammu and Kashmir.

Punjab govt warns against spread of virus through asymptomatic patients

“Having no symptoms does not mean you don’t have the virus,” a public awareness video by the Punjab government begins by saying.

It warns people that some have symptoms which do not have outward manifestations other illnesses do.

“Such people can become the greatest driving force in the spread of the virus,” says the message, urging people to practice social distancing despite not having symptoms of the virus.
